javascript 403播放Google Drive视频时禁止

k2fxgqgv  于 11个月前  发布在  Java
关注(0)|答案(2)|浏览(84)

我有html5视频从谷歌驱动器和它停止后,一段时间的原因,这是
我访问谷歌驱动器文件使用下载网址BT下载网址过期后,一段时间,使捕捉错误
在下面找到我的代码

<video autoplay muted loop id="video" class="" 
src="https://drive.google.com/ucexport=download&id=1qSC6ySf6ZZldFRpuBx9EXvDsD-mfve1Z" 
type="video/mp4">  </video>

字符串
任何解决方案来克服这个问题?

ivqmmu1c

ivqmmu1c1#

403 Forbidden
意味着访问链接的用户没有访问它的权限。用户需要登录才能访问它。您可以尝试将文件设置为公共,但链接可能仍然会在一段时间后过期。
此外,最近的安全更改可能会影响您Resource keys

ljo96ir5

ljo96ir52#

我找到解决办法了你可以这样做

const video = document.querySelector("video");

video.addEventListener("ended", () => {
video.innerHTML = `<source src="https://drive.google.com/uc?id=1Ei2Af0cV9IhvES-MOhoSn96YtjlQGWXw" type='video/mp4'>`;
});

个字符

const video = document.querySelector("video");
    video.addEventListener("ended", () => {
    video.innerHTML = `<source src="https://drive.google.com/uc?id=1Ei2Af0cV9IhvES-MOhoSn96YtjlQGWXw" type='video/mp4'>`;
    });

相关问题